About Zarifa Khoury

Zarifa Khoury is a scholar working on Microbiology, Parasitology and Infectious Diseases, having authored 7 papers that have together received 64 indexed citations. Recurring topics across this work include Fungal Infections and Studies (3 papers), HIV/AIDS Research and Interventions (2 papers) and Antifungal resistance and susceptibility (2 papers). The work is most often cited by research in Parasitology (10 citations), Infectious Diseases (28 citations) and Microbiology (9 citations). Zarifa Khoury has collaborated with scholars based in Brazil. Frequent co-authors include Renata Buccheri, Gil Benard, Wilza Vieira Villela, Valdir Monteiro Pinto, Cássia Maria Buchalla, Maria José Cavaliere, Antônio Carlos Seguro, Edenilson Eduardo Calore, José Ernesto Vidal and Vera Lúcia Teixeira de Freitas. Their work appears in journals such as AIDS and Behavior, Mycopathologia and Revista do Instituto de Medicina Tropical de São Paulo.
